to downplay
Verb
giảm nhẹ, xem nhẹ
to make something seem less important or significant than it truly is
"The organization has recently downplayed the impact of the restructuring on employees ."
to play
Verb
chơi, biểu diễn
to perform music on a musical instrument
"They sat under the tree , playing softly on their ukulele ."
to play back
Verb
phát lại, xem lại
to listen to or watch something again after recording it
"They asked to play the scene back to observe the actor's expressions."
to play
Verb
chơi, giải trí
to take part in a game or activity for fun
"They play hide-and-seek in the backyard ."
playful
Adjective
vui tươi, tinh nghịch
cheerful and full of fun, enjoying activities that are light-hearted and amusing
"Even in stressful situations , she maintains a playful attitude , finding joy in the little moments ."
playable
Adjective
có thể chơi được, phù hợp để chơi
suitable or able to be played
"The playable characters in the game each have unique abilities and skills ."
playing
Noun
sự chơi, sự biểu diễn
the action of making music by using an instrument
"The teacher corrected her playing technique."
shadow play
Noun
múa rối bóng, rối bóng
a form of storytelling or entertainment where figures or puppets are silhouetted against a screen and manipulated to create shadows, often accompanied by narration or music to convey a narrative
to play
Verb
chơi, vui đùa
to enjoy yourself and do things for fun, like children
"You 'll have to play in the playroom today ."
to play on
Verb
lợi dụng, chơi vào
to take advantage of someone's feelings or weaknesses
"The charity commercial played on viewers ' compassion by showing heart-wrenching images of those in need ."
to play around
Verb
cư xử một cách vô trách nhiệm, làm trò ngốc nghếch
to behave in an irresponsible or stupid manner
"If he continues to play around at work , he might lose his job ."
